The UPD28C256CZ-20 is a CMOS Electrically Erasable Programmable Read-Only Memory (EEPROM) manufactured by NEC. EEPROMs are non-volatile memory devices that can be electrically erased and reprogrammed, allowing for flexible data storage and updates.

Features
- 256Kbit (32KB) Memory Capacity: Provides 256 kilobits of non-volatile storage.
- CMOS Technology: Offers low power consumption, making it suitable for battery-powered applications.
- Electrically Erasable and Programmable: Allows for easy data updates and reprogramming without the need for UV light.
- Fast Access Time (200ns): The "-20" likely indicates an access time of 200 nanoseconds, suitable for many applications.
- Byte-Alterable: Individual bytes can be erased and programmed, offering flexibility in data management.
